Water damage can sneak up on you,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all and flooding. In the 2445 area, where the terrain is hilly and the soil can be saturated, pipe bursts and roof leaks are common occurrences. It’s essential to know the signs of hidden water damage, like warped flooring, water stains on ceilings, or a musty smell in your crawl space. If you’re unsure, it’s always better to err on the side of caution and call a professional.

Storm Damage Restoration: DIY vs. Professional Help
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small sink overflow on tile floor |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small, contained water spills. |
| Flooded basement with standing water | No | Yes | Standing water needs professional extraction to prevent mold growth. |
| Wet drywall behind cabinets | No | Yes | Hidden water damage needs professional detection and remediation to prevent further damage. |
| Storm damage to roof and walls | No | Yes | Structural damage needs professional assessment and repairs to ensure safety and prevent further damage. |
| Mold growth in crawl space | No | Yes | Mold growth needs professional remediation to prevent health risks and further damage. |
| Water damage to hardwood floors | No | Yes | Water damage to hardwood floors needs professional drying and restoration to prevent warping and discoloration. |

Storm Damage Restoration Cost In The 2445 Area
The cost of storm damage restoration in the 2445 area can vary depending on the sever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ates range from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of work. Keep in mind that these are estimates, and the final cost will be determined after a thorough ass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Emergency Water Extraction |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ooring, and amount of water extracted. |
| Structural Drying Process | $1,000-$5,000 | Size of affected area, type of structure, and extent of damage. |
| Mold Detection and Monitoring | $200-$1,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old growth, and complexity of remediation. |
| Sewage Cleanup | $1,500-$5,000 | Size of affected area, type of sewage, and extent of contamination. |
| Basement Flood Recovery | $2,000-$10,000 | Size of affected area, type of flooding, and extent of damage. |
| Storm Damage Assessment | $200-$1,000 | Size of affected area, type of damage, and complexity of assessment. |

How can I prevent mold growth after flooding?
To prevent mold growth after flooding, it’s essential to dry your property thoroughly, use mold-killing products, and ensure good ventilation. Our team will provide guidance on how to prevent mold growth and ensure your property remains safe and healthy.
